ClientCredentials Konstruktoren
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Initialisiert eine neue Instanz der ClientCredentials-Klasse.
Überlädt
| Name | Beschreibung |
|---|---|
| ClientCredentials() |
Initialisiert eine neue Instanz der ClientCredentials-Klasse. |
| ClientCredentials(ClientCredentials) |
Dies ist ein Kopierkonstruktor. |
Hinweise
Die am häufigsten verwendete Methode zur Verwendung dieser Klasse besteht darin, über das Clientobjekt auf seine Eigenschaften zuzugreifen und sie nicht direkt zu instanziieren. Der folgende Code zeigt, wie dies funktioniert.
WSHttpBinding b = new WSHttpBinding();
EndpointAddress ea = new EndpointAddress("http://localhost/Calculator");
CalculatorClient client = new CalculatorClient(b, ea);
IssuedTokenClientCredential itcc = client.ClientCredentials.IssuedToken;
itcc.LocalIssuerAddress = new EndpointAddress("http://fabrikam.com/sts");
ClientCredentials()
- Quelle:
- ClientCredentials.cs
- Quelle:
- ClientCredentials.cs
- Quelle:
- ClientCredentials.cs
Initialisiert eine neue Instanz der ClientCredentials-Klasse.
public:
ClientCredentials();
public ClientCredentials();
Public Sub New ()
Beispiele
Die am häufigsten verwendete Methode zur Verwendung dieser Klasse besteht darin, über das Clientobjekt auf seine Eigenschaften zuzugreifen und sie nicht direkt zu instanziieren. Der folgende Code zeigt, wie dies funktioniert.
WSHttpBinding b = new WSHttpBinding();
EndpointAddress ea = new EndpointAddress("http://localhost/Calculator");
CalculatorClient client = new CalculatorClient(b, ea);
IssuedTokenClientCredential itcc = client.ClientCredentials.IssuedToken;
itcc.LocalIssuerAddress = new EndpointAddress("http://fabrikam.com/sts");
Hinweise
Dieser Konstruktor erstellt ein ClientCredentials Objekt mit Standardeinstellungen, SupportInteractive = truez. B. .
Gilt für:
ClientCredentials(ClientCredentials)
- Quelle:
- ClientCredentials.cs
- Quelle:
- ClientCredentials.cs
- Quelle:
- ClientCredentials.cs
Dies ist ein Kopierkonstruktor.
protected:
ClientCredentials(System::ServiceModel::Description::ClientCredentials ^ other);
protected ClientCredentials(System.ServiceModel.Description.ClientCredentials other);
new System.ServiceModel.Description.ClientCredentials : System.ServiceModel.Description.ClientCredentials -> System.ServiceModel.Description.ClientCredentials
Protected Sub New (other As ClientCredentials)
Parameter
- other
- ClientCredentials
Ein ClientCredentials. Alle Eigenschaften der neu konstruierten Instanz spiegeln die Werte dieses Parameters wider.
Beispiele
Die am häufigsten verwendete Methode zur Verwendung dieser Klasse besteht darin, über das Clientobjekt auf seine Eigenschaften zuzugreifen und sie nicht direkt zu instanziieren. Der folgende Code zeigt, wie dies funktioniert.
WSHttpBinding b = new WSHttpBinding();
EndpointAddress ea = new EndpointAddress("http://localhost/Calculator");
CalculatorClient client = new CalculatorClient(b, ea);
IssuedTokenClientCredential itcc = client.ClientCredentials.IssuedToken;
itcc.LocalIssuerAddress = new EndpointAddress("http://fabrikam.com/sts");